A line passes through (-2,5) and has slope. What is an equation of the line in point-slope form?

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

since the question does not have a given slope you can just put the point into the point slope formula   y-y1 = m(x-x1)  

y-5 = m(x-(-2))

y-5 = m(x+2)

since the slope is not given, leave it like that
